What is Afro Nation Portugal?

Afro Nation Portugal is more than just a music festival; it's a cultural phenomenon that celebrates the rich heritage and vibrant sounds of Afrobeats. Launched in 2019, the festival has quickly become one of the most anticipated events in the global music calendar. It brings together fans from all over the world to celebrate African music and culture in a unique and immersive setting. The festival features multiple stages, each offering a different musical experience, from high-energy performances to intimate acoustic sets. In addition to music, Afro Nation Portugal also showcases African art, fashion, and cuisine, providing a holistic cultural experience. It's a celebration of unity, diversity, and the power of music to bring people together.

Frequently Asked Questions

When was Afro Nation Portugal founded, and who were the key figures behind its creation?

Afro Nation Portugal was founded in 2019 by the team behind Afro Nation, including Obi Asika and Smade, who aimed to create a European hub for Afrobeats and diaspora culture. The festival quickly gained traction, with OutFndr documenting its rise as a pivotal moment in the global expansion of Afro-centric festivals.

Where was the original location of Afro Nation Portugal, and why was it chosen?

The original location of Afro Nation Portugal was Praia da Rocha in Portimão, Algarve. This picturesque coastal region was chosen for its stunning beaches, vibrant nightlife, and ability to accommodate large crowds, making it an ideal setting for a festival celebrating African music and culture.

What is the typical weather like during Afro Nation Portugal, and how should attendees prepare?

The festival takes place in July, with typical weather in Portimão being warm and sunny, with temperatures ranging from 25°C to 30°C (77°F to 86°F). Attendees should prepare for the heat by staying hydrated, wearing sunscreen, and donning light, breathable clothing.

What transportation options are available for getting to and from Afro Nation Portugal?

Portimão is easily accessible by various transportation options. The nearest airport is Faro Airport, which is approximately 70 kilometers away. From there, attendees can take a shuttle bus, taxi, or rent a car to reach the festival. Additionally, there are train and bus services connecting Portimão to other major cities in Portugal, making it convenient for international and local attendees alike.
